Jesus showed them that the Messiah must be greater than King David.

Luke 20:41-44; Matthew 22:41-45; Mark 12:35-37

41Then Jesus said to them, “I will show you (OR, prove to you) that people are wrong who say that the Messiah is merely a descendant of King David! [RHQ] 42Because David himself wrote about the Messiah in the book of Psalms,

God said to my Lord,

Sit here beside me on my right, where I will highly honor you(sg) [MTY]. 43Sit here while I completely defeat your enemies.

44King David calls the Messiahmy Lord’! So the Messiah cannot be just someone descended from King David!/how can the Messiah be just someone descended from King David?► [RHQ] What I just said proves that he is much greater than David, isn’t that right?”
